![]() ![]() Ideally you’ll be able to patch the tire or plug it. If you get a flat tire, pull over to the closest and safest location. Steps for if you get a flat tire while driving Driving with a flat can damage the sidewall of the tire, create bubbles, and make the tire dangerous to drive with until it’s replaced. The tire might also just need a hole plugged and some more air. This will lead to a less expensive repair than driving with a flat tire, scuffing and damaging the tire, and damaging the rim to the point where all these parts need to be replaced.ĭriving with a flat tire can crack and damage the wheel beyond repair, but if there’s minor damage, you might be able to sand the wheel/rim down to a smooth edge, sanding right up to where the rim touches the tire. ![]() Pulling over to a safe location right away might give you an opportunity to salvage the tire. If you drive on a flat tire, you can damage the tire, the wheel and rim, and possibly other parts. What Can Happen If I Drive With a Flat Tire? Driving with a flat tire can lead to more damage and a costlier repair. You might be able to travel to a safe location, and that’s understandable if the drive is short, but you do not want to drive with a flat tire if you can avoid it. ![]()
